Abstract
The utility model relates to a fixture, particularly the technical field of a wire cutting fixture, comprising a fixture body, a base, an insulative block, adjusting screws, a positioning rod, a support cue and a support piece. The lower ends of the adjusting screws are made into globular shapes and are respectively arranged on the upper plane and both sides of the fixture body. The lower part of the upper plane of the fixture body is provided with the support piece and the support cue which are corresponding to the globularity parts of the horizontal adjusting screws. Two directional adjusting screws are horizontal devices. The positioning rod is arranged between two screws and the other end of the positioning rod is fixed to a bottom board. The support piece is arranged on the lower part of the fixture body and is corresponding to the sphere parts of the directional adjusting screws.
Description
The utility model relates to a kind of anchor clamps, particularly the linear cutting clamp technical field.
The linear cutting clamp that now general factory uses needs wall to wall to regulate levelness when clamping different-thickness workpiece, and is pretty troublesome during adjusting, spended time, and the direction that can not regulate gripping object.
The purpose of this utility model is to provide a kind of above-mentioned defective that overcomes, and can regulate levelness and regulate the adjustable wire cutting clamper of clamping direction.
Now introduce the technical solution of the utility model in detail:
The utility model comprises clamp body, base, collets, and it also comprises levelness adjusting screw(rod) and direction adjusting screw(rod), and backstay supports club, support member.Levelness adjusting screw(rod) and direction adjusting screw(rod) are located on the clamp body, levelness adjusting screw(rod) and direction adjusting screw(rod) lower end are spherical, the below on plane is provided with and the corresponding support member in horizontal adjusting screw(rod) bulb, backstay, support club on the clamp body, levelness adjusting screw(rod) and support club can be realized the adjusting of levelness, the direction adjusting screw(rod) is provided with backstay between its screw rod spheroid.Support member is located at the below of clamp body, and portion is corresponding with direction adjusting screw(rod) spheroid.
The technical scheme that the utility model also can be taked is: clamp body comprises the plane, and clamping plate and base plate are provided with projection at the back side on last plane, and there is a garden taper hole at the projection center.Projection is provided with centring ring, and centring ring is provided with the garden taper hole, supports the spheroid of club and can swing in the taper hole of garden.
The technical scheme that the utility model can be taked again is: support member is located on the clamping plate, and support member is provided with<the shape groove, the spheroid of horizontal adjusting screw(rod) can rotate in groove.
The technical scheme that the utility model can be taked again is: support club bar portion and be step-like, the top is spherical, or adopts oscillating bearing.
Better technical scheme of the present utility model is: the centre of sphere of the centre of sphere of levelness adjusting screw(rod) and supporting club is on same horizontal plane.
Backstay is fixed on the base plate, and its other end is located between the direction adjusting rod spheroid.Support club and be fixed on the base plate, the other end passes in the garden taper hole that clamping plate are located at centring ring.
Clamping plate and base plate are respectively equipped with concavo-convex garden and match rotatable.
Advantage and good effect.
The utility model has obtained good effect owing to adopted adjustable principle.1, collating time can reduce more than 80% than plain clamp;
2, three rotations can be carried out the adjustment of the arbitrariness of the adjustment of horizontal tilt degree and holding workpiece direction, the wide accommodation of clamping workpiece.The novel science that has rational in infrastructure of the utility model, and processing technology is simple, and easy to use accurate.
Accompanying drawing 1 is a plan structure schematic diagram of the present utility model
1 and 3 is levelness adjusting screw(rod)s among the figure, and 2 and 4 is direction adjusting screw(rod)s.
Accompanying drawing 2 is the A-A cut-away view of Fig. 1.
5 is backstays among the figure, the 6th, support club, and the 7th, centring ring, the 8th, last plane, the 9th, clamping plate, the 10th, base plate, the 11st, collets, the 12nd, base, the 13rd, support member.
Now introduce embodiment in conjunction with the accompanying drawings
As shown in Figure 1 and Figure 2, the utility model comprises clamp body, base, collets, it also comprises levelness adjusting screw(rod) and direction adjusting screw(rod), and backstay supports club, support member.Levelness adjusting screw(rod) 1 and 3 is located on the clamp body on the plane, and be 90 ° of settings, direction adjusting screw(rod) 2 and 4 is located at the clamp body both sides, and two bars are on same horizontal line, adjusting screw(rod) 1,2,3,4 lower ends are spherical, the below on plane 8 is provided with and the corresponding support member 13 in the bulb of levelling lever 1,3 on the clamp body, supports the below that club 6 is located at plane 8 on the clamp body, and is corresponding with direction adjusting screw(rod) 2,4.
Clamp body comprises surface plate 8, and clamping plate 9 and base plate 10 are provided with projection at the back side on last plane 8, and projection is provided with centring ring 7, and centring ring 7 is provided with the garden taper hole, supports the spheroid of club 6 and can swing in the taper hole of garden, and centring ring 7 is connected by screw with last plane.Backstay 5 one ends are located between the direction adjusting rod 2,4, and the other end is fixed on the base plate 10, support club 6 one ends and are fixed on the base plate 10 by screw, and the other end is located at by clamping plate 9 in the garden taper hole of centring ring 7, contacts with the garden taper hole on last plane.
Support member 13 is located on the clamping plate 9, and support member 9 is provided with<the shape groove, the spheroid of horizontal adjusting screw(rod) 1,3 rotates in groove.
Support club 6 bar portions and be step-like, the top is spherical, perhaps adopts oscillating bearing to replace supporting club.
90 ° each other of levelness adjusting screw(rod) 1 and 3 settings, the centre of sphere of the centre of sphere of levelness adjusting screw(rod) and supporting club is on same horizontal plane.
Be provided with work nest with backstay 5 opposite positions on the clamping plate 9.Be provided with the travel direction rotation that matches of concavo-convex garden between clamping plate 9 and the base plate 10.
The utility model is when rotation levelness adjusting screw(rod) 1,3, the horizontal plane 8 of clamp body is an axis of rotation with the centre of sphere of supporting club 6, realize the rotation adjusting of horizontal direction, the horizontal tilt degree can reach ± and 30 °, when direction of rotation adjusting screw(rod) 2,4, the last plane of clamp body and clamping plate 9 are the garden heart with the garden heart of base plate 10, do the direction of rotation motion, thereby realize the direction of rotation adjusting.
